Intercessions

18th January 2026

Today begins the Week of Prayer for Christian Unity- The theme this year is from Ephesians 4 v 4. "There is one body and one Spirit, just as you were called to the one hope of your calling" 

Everlasting God, as we mark the start of the Week of Prayer for Christian Unity, help us to be an expression of the theme ‘one body and one Spirit,’ working to bridge divisions and sharing hope across all peoples and cultures. We pray for church leaders everywhere that they will work together and try to promote unity among all Christians.
